We have an exciting opportunity for people who have experience within the claims industry with a passion for delivering exceptional customer service to join our Motor Claims team in Altona North, as an Assessing Coordinator.
Based at Manheim Auctions in Altona North, VIC, this role is a central point for assessment and towing related queries from customers and providers. You will be based on site, 5 days per week, Monday to Friday.
What you’ll do
As an Assessing Coordinator, you will work with assessors, tow providers, our repairer network and customers to ensure that claims progress smoothly through the assessment and repair process, supporting customers to get back on the road sooner.
